My Buying Guides on Moleskine Pro Project Planner

Why I Consider the Moleskine Pro Project Planner

When I look for a planner, I want something that helps me stay organized without feeling cluttered, and that is exactly why the Moleskine Pro Project Planner stands out to me. I see it as a practical tool for managing projects, deadlines, and daily tasks in one place. Its professional look also makes it easy for me to carry into meetings without it feeling too casual.

What I Like About Its Layout

One of the first things I notice is the structured layout. I like that it gives me enough space to plan long-term goals while still keeping track of daily priorities. The sections for tasks, notes, and project milestones make it easier for me to break big work into smaller steps. For my workflow, that kind of structure is very helpful.

How I Use It for Project Management

I find the planner especially useful when I am juggling multiple projects at once. I can map out deadlines, write down action items, and keep important reminders in one notebook. That helps me avoid switching between different apps or loose papers. For me, having everything in one physical planner makes planning feel more focused and intentional.

Paper Quality and Writing Experience

The paper quality is something I pay attention to, and Moleskine usually does well in this area. I like a smooth writing experience, and the pages feel comfortable for pens and pencils. If I use it regularly, I want the pages to hold up well without too much bleed-through or smudging, and this planner gives me that dependable feel.

Size and Portability

When I choose a planner, portability matters a lot. I prefer something I can keep in my bag and take with me easily. The Moleskine Pro Project Planner feels compact enough for travel, yet still gives me enough room to write clearly. That balance is important to me because I do not want a planner that is either too bulky or too small to be useful.

Who I Think It Is Best For

In my opinion, this planner works best for professionals, students, freelancers, and anyone who likes a clean, paper-based planning system. If I need to track projects, meetings, and deadlines, I would find it especially useful. I would also recommend it to someone who values a simple, polished planner that supports productivity without unnecessary distractions.

Things I Would Check Before Buying

Before I buy, I always check the page format, size, and whether the planner matches my planning style. I also think about how much writing space I need each day or week. If I like structured planning, this planner is a strong choice. If I prefer a very minimal or very detailed system, I would compare it with other options first.
